Abstract
A series of nylon 66/MCA/NC nanocomposites has been prepared via melt compounding by twin screw extruder. A synergistic effect of flame retardant systems based on melamine cyanurate and zinc borate on the flammability and mechanical behaviours of crysnanoclay reinforced nylon 66 nanocomposites have been reported. The physico-mechanical properties such as density, surface hardness and tensile behaviours of PA 66/MCA/CN nanocomposites were investigated by universal testing machine (UTM). Thermal degradation of perisen nylon and nanocomposites was studied by thermogravimetric analysis (TGA), and dynamic mechanical analysis (DMA). TGA thermograms indicate a significant increase in thermal stability after incorporation of flame retardants additives to nylon 66 matrices. The effect of crysnanoclay on the storage modulus (E?), loss modulus (E?), and damping factor (tan ?) as a function of temperature have been measured by dynamic mechanical analysis (DMA). The storage moduli of nanocomposites has been increased after incorporating crysnanoclay in polymer matrix.
